20 #include <errno.h>
21 #include <pthread.h>
22 #include <time.h>
24 #include "posix-timer.h"
27 /* Get current value of timer TIMERID and store it in VLAUE. */
28 int
29 timer_gettime (timerid, value)
30 timer_t timerid;
31 struct itimerspec *value;
33 struct timer_node *timer;
34 struct timespec now, expiry;
35 int retval = -1, armed = 0, valid;
36 clock_t clock = 0;
38 pthread_mutex_lock (&__timer_mutex);
40 timer = timer_id2ptr (timerid);
41 valid = timer_valid (timer);
43 if (valid) {
44 armed = timer->armed;
45 expiry = timer->expirytime;
46 clock = timer->clock;
47 value->it_interval = timer->value.it_interval;
50 pthread_mutex_unlock (&__timer_mutex);
52 if (valid)
54 if (armed)
56 clock_gettime (clock, &now);
57 if (timespec_compare (&now, &expiry) < 0)
58 timespec_sub (&value->it_value, &expiry, &now);
59 else
61 value->it_value.tv_sec = 0;
62 value->it_value.tv_nsec = 0;
65 else
67 value->it_value.tv_sec = 0;
68 value->it_value.tv_nsec = 0;
71 retval = 0;
73 else
74 __set_errno (EINVAL);
76 return retval;
